As EXO’s solo concerts become a recurring highlight in Malaysia, Baekhyun is the latest to answer fans’ demands. His inaugural ‘Reverie’ world tour, kicking off in Seoul this summer, will include a stop in Kuala Lumpur on 23 August—a single-night event marking another major K-pop moment for local fans. Here’s what we know so far.

Baekhyun to embark on his first world tour with concert stop in Malaysia

For the first time since his debut, EXO member Baekhyun will hold his first solo tour. The upcoming tour coincides with the release of his fifth solo EP, ‘Essence of Reverie’, on 19 June. 

The tour will start in Seoul in June, followed by various cities in Latin America. Then, Baekhyun will perform in cities across the US before heading to Europe and Australia. The Asia leg of the tour will begin in Jakarta, and Baekhyun will put on an incredible show across Kuala Lumpur, Macau, Bangkok, Tokyo, Taipei, and Hong Kong. And before the year ends, Baekhyun will dazzle the stage in Hanoi, Kobe, Manila, Nagoya, and Singapore

Baekhyun’s Malaysian concert will take place on 23 August at Idea Live KL, a new entertainment venue set to redefine live experiences in the region. With a capacity of 5,000, this state-of-the-art arena marks the country’s largest indoor performance space inside a shopping mall.
